This PR significantly changes the APIs for instantiating Ethereum nodes in a Go program. The new APIs are not backwards-compatible, but we feel that this is made up for by the much simpler way of registering services on node.Node. You can find more information and rationale in the design document: https://gist.github.com/renaynay/5bec2de19fde66f4d04c535fd24f0775. There is also a new feature in Node's Go API: it is now possible to register arbitrary handlers on the user-facing HTTP server. In geth, this facility is used to enable GraphQL. There is a single minor change relevant for geth users in this PR: The GraphQL API is no longer available separately from the JSON-RPC HTTP server. If you want GraphQL, you need to enable it using the ./geth --http --graphql flag combination. The --graphql.port and --graphql.addr flags are no longer available.
